Friedrich Salomon Perls (July 8, 1893 – March 14, 1970), better known as Fritz Perls, was a German-born psychiatrist, psychoanalyst and psychotherapist. Perls coined the term "Gestalt therapy" to identify the form of psychotherapy that he developed with his wife, Laura Perls, in the 1940s and 1950s. Perls became associated with the Esalen Institute in 1964 and lived there until 1969. WebGestalt Therapy. Gestalt therapy is a form of psychotherapy, based on the experiential ideal of "here and now," and relationships with others and the world. Drawing on the ideas of humanistic psychology, the school of Gestalt therapy was co-founded by Fritz Perls, Laura Perls Ralph Hefferline and Paul Goodman in the 1940s-1950s.

WebDec 16, 2016 · In this theory, combined with Gestalt Psychology, Perls found the ideas for his homeostasis, top-dog and under-dog, contact and withdrawal, and figure-ground formation. Field Theory Lewin’s was extremely significant and became one of the fundamental pillars upon which Gestalt therapy theory rests. WebThe founders of Gestalt therapy, Fritz and Laura Perls, had worked with Kurt Goldstein, a neurologist who had applied principles of Gestalt psychology to the functioning of the organism. Laura Perls had been a Gestalt psychologist before she became a psychoanalyst and before she began developing Gestalt therapy together with Fritz Perls. WebGestalt therapy is a phenomenological form of psychotherapy developed by Fritz Perls, Laura Perls and Paul Goodman in the 1940s and 1950s. The theory was first outlined in the 1951 book Gestalt Therapy. The approach … WebPerls was a searcher who experienced and drew on a wide variety of philosophical and therapeutic approaches in creating gestalt therapy -- psychoanalysis, gestalt psychology, bioenergetics (he was analyzed by Wilhelm Reich), psychodrama, existential philosophy, Taoism, Zen Buddhism, and the thought of Kurt Goldstein.

One of the co-founders of Gestalt therapy was Fritz Perls and it reflects partially the spirit of times when he lived. Having received the M.D. degree in 1926, Perls left for Frankfurt-am-Main to become an assistant of Kurt Goldstein. WebApr 1, 2024 · A very simple and ingenious method of dream interpretation was developed by Frederick S. Perls (1893–1970), one of the originators of Gestalt therapy. Perls’s method allows you to go behind the veil of your unconscious mind and discover what each dream symbol means to you personally.
